body,td,th {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#FFFFFF;
}
a {
	font-size: 10px;
	font-weight:bold;
	color: #ccecf8;
}
a:link {
	text-decoration: none;
}
a:visited {
	text-decoration: none;
	color: #ccecf8;
}
a:hover {
	text-decoration: underline;
	color: #ccecf8;
}
a:active {
	text-decoration: none;
	color: #ccecf8;
}
form {
	margin:0px;
}
body {
	margin-left: 0px;
	margin-top: 0px;
	margin-right: 0px;
	margin-bottom: 0px;
	background-attachment: scroll;
	background-image: url(images/repbg_grad.jpg);
	background-repeat: repeat-x;
	background-color: #2f5eac;
}
#container {
	background-attachment: scroll;
	background-image: url(images/maintt_bg.jpg);
	background-repeat: no-repeat;
	background-position: left top;
	height:768px;
	width:100%;
}

/* Main Positional DIVS */

#mainwrapper {
	float:left;
	width:701px;
	min-height:454px;
	z-index:1;
	margin-left: 194px;
	margin-top: 184px;
	margin-bottom:50px;
	background-attachment: scroll;
	background-image: url(images/ttcontent_bg.jpg);
	background-repeat:no-repeat;
	background-position: left top;
	background-color:#eaeaf3;
}
#mainmenu {
	position:absolute;
	width:180px;
	height:177px;
	z-index:2;
	left: 235px;
	top: 296px;
}
.bluebold {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px;
	font-weight: bold;
	color: #ccecf8;
}

/* Alphaed Postional DIVS */

#latwork_one {
	position:absolute;
	width:401px;
	height:148px;
	z-index:4;
	left: 440px;
	top: 297px;
}

#contentnews {
	width:418px;
	padding:6px 6px 7px 12px;
	z-index:6;
	background-color:#6084bd;
}	

#contentbox {
	float:right;
	width:455px;
	z-index:2;
	padding-left:15px;
	padding-top:96px;
	min-height:350px;
}	

#tlcorner {
	position:absolute;
	width:28px;
	height:22px;
	z-index:7;
	left: 186px;
	top: 176px;
}

#bubblediv {
	position:absolute;
	width:250px;
	height:220px;
	z-index:0;
	left: 722px;
	top: -40px;
}

#t_gfxbar {
	position:absolute;
	width:357px;
	height:3px;
	z-index:3;
	left: 471px;
	top: 178px;
}

/* Styles */

#flash_tl_block {
	position:absolute;
	width:62px;
	height:9px;
	z-index:8;
	left: 25px;
	top: 24px;
}
#latestworkbox {
	position:absolute;
	width:146px;
	height:0px;
	z-index:8;
	left: 451px;
	top: 280px;
}
#contentender {
	position:relative;
	width:701px;
	height:30px;
}
#btmbar {
	position:absolute;
	width:493px;
	height:12px;
	left:170px;
	top:30px;
	height:6px;
}
#segment_one {
	position:absolute;
	width:65px;
	height:27px;
	z-index:10;
	left: 716px;
	top: 430px;
}
#segment_two {
	position:absolute;
	width:62px;
	height:31px;
	z-index:11;
	left: 791px;
	top: 430px;
}
.textbox {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px;
	font-weight: bold;
	color: #FFFFFF;
	background-color: #5579b1;
}
.button {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px;
	font-weight: bold;
	color: #FFFFFF;
	background-color: #5579b1;
	border: 1px solid #FFFFFF;
}
.foliotitle {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:30px;
	font-weight:bold;
	color:#FFFFFF;
}
.catheader {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:34px;
	font-weight:bold;
	color:#97b4de;
	display:inline;
}
#aboutbox {
	position:absolute;
	width:146px;
	height:0px;
	z-index:8;
	left: 451px;
	top: 280px;
}
#randomcontainer {float:left; width:225px; margin-left:29px; margin-top:210px;}
#turretDIV{position:absolute; left: 152px; top: 0px; z-index:9999;}

#portbrowse {
	position:absolute;
	width:144px;
	height:83px;
	z-index:12;
	left: 237px;
	top: 378px;
}

.tk-adelle{font-size:26px;}
#catTitle{float:left; padding:0px 0px 0px 5px; margin:8px 0px 0px 0px;}
#portHolder{padding-left:44px; padding-right:10px;}
#portnameHolder{float:left; width:100%;}
.portDivHolder{float:left; width:100%;}
.fullViewIcon{padding-left:285px;}
#latestWork{padding-left:7px; width:100%;}
#maskedLine{width:400px; margin-left:15px; background:url(images/masked_line.jpg) no-repeat 29px 37px;}
#contentcontainer{width:430px; float:left; background-color:#658bc6;}
#btmFloat{width:430px; float:left;}
#portInnerDiv{width:430px; margin-left:2px;}
#topFloat{width:430px; float:left}
#catHolderDiv{float:left; padding-top:11px;}
